By using a card reader, you can ensure better compatibility with data recovery software and bypass the limitations posed by MTP. In this case, using a card reader is the recommended approach to retrieve deleted photos from your Fujifilm camera's memory card. ![]() MTP is designed for transferring media files and may not provide the low-level access required by data recovery software. Given that Fujifilm cameras communicate with computers through MTP or Media Transfer Protocol when connected directly, it is likely that data recovery programs will not be able to read the photos or other data stored on the camera. Yes, a card reader is necessary for Fujifilm photo recovery. Do I Need a Card Reader or Can I Restore Data From a Directly Connected Fujifilm Camera?
